1. LineageOS 17.1 for Mi CC9/Mi 9 Lite

LineageOS is the undisputed king of custom ROMs for Android handsets. Formerly known as CyanogenMod, it has gained popularity among custom ROM enthusiasts. The ROM comes pre-installed with simple applications, making it lightweight and tiny in size. LineageOS is a free community-built modified ROM that is aimed to improve initial performance and reliability over vanilla Android. 2. Pixel Experience for Mi CC9/Mi 9 Lite

The Pixel Experience ROM is built on AOSP, which is a clone of Google Pixel devices’ original operating system. The ROM has numerous Google Pixel features like as fonts, boot animation, wallpapers, styles, and so on. Pixel Experience offers a clean AOSP user interface with the essential apps required to use a smartphone on a daily basis. The ROM is in its early stages, thus you may encounter minor issues such as the FM radio not functioning and SELinux being permissive. 3. crDroid Android 6.4 for Mi CC9/Mi 9 Lite

crDroid is a modified ROM that improves the performance and stability of standard Android. The developers have included the greatest features available in this ROM. CrDroid is well-known for gaming since it offers exceptional performance and a lag-free experience. The modified ROM includes a basic appearance and over 40+ customization options. 4. ArrowOS V10.1 for Mi CC9/Mi 9 Lite

ArrowOS adds several new capabilities to the Mi CC9 since it is built on the AOSP/CAF project, which tries to keep the user interface simple, tidy, and clean. One of the smoothest custom ROMs for Android, providing superior battery backup under typical conditions.

There are currently a few problems, such as FM Radio, HDR not being accessible in-camera, and frequent stalling at the lock screen. However, as promised by the developer, these bugs will be fixed in future updates—Flash GApps alongside the ROM via the custom recovery menu.

How to Install a Custom ROM on the Xiaomi Mi CC9/Mi 9 Lite

  • Step 1: Boot into TWRP custom recovery mode. Turn off your phone and then hold down the Volume Up + Power Button for a few seconds until you feel a vibration.
  • Step 2: In the TWRP interface, choose to erase > Advance, check Cache, Dalvik, Data, System, and swipe to erase.
  • Step 3: Tap on Install after pressing the home button.
  • Step 4: Navigate to the folder containing your modified ROM.
  • Step 5: Next, choose the custom ROM and GApps (optional) and swipe to install.
  • Step 6: Restart the system. (Depending on the modified ROM, this might take 2-5 minutes).
